A Nebraska Congressman says there isn’t enough support for healthy foods in the current farm bill. Don Bacon tells Brownfield the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program needs additional resources to expand programs. “I like the double bucks program that when you buy healthy fruits and vegetables, your SNAP money goes twice as far.” Read the article here.

House Passes Bill to Rescind Over $70 Billion in IRS Funding

| Posted in In the News

The House of Representatives voted late Monday to rescind over $70 billion to the Internal Revenue Service (IRS) in the first bill under the 118th Congress. It now goes to the Democrat-controlled Senate, where it has little chance of progress amid additional opposition from the White House.
